- Corporate presence includes:
- TK Maxx (United Kingdom, Ireland, Germany, Poland, Austria, Netherlands)
- HomeSense (United Kingdom, United States, Canada)
- tjmaxx.com (United Kingdom, United States)
- sierratradingpost.com (United States)
- Winners (Canada)
- TJ Maxx, Marshalls & Sierra Trading Post (United States)
